Mr. Soop posted:Those glitch enemies are great and I wish they used them a little more often. I also have to agree about the dismal look of SRIV. It's just so unappealing to look at, and it's kept me from wanting to replay it a whole bunch like I did with SRIII. As mentioned, you can change it (it is a simulation after all) but only in the post-game. Oh yeah, that reminds me! So it turns out IdolNinja, modder extraordinaire, made a mod for this game (PC version only, sorry console players) that unlocks the simulation time of day controls way early! It can be found here. I mentioned that I might install the mod, but it turns out that it just changes the unlock point from the final mission of the game to the mission where you escape the simulation for the first time, so it would lock this file out of the time of day controls. Endfinity Jon of Volition staff mentioned in that mod post that the idea was to have it slowly adjust colors to show that you're taking control, which can be seen with flashpoints, hot spots and towers as they all go from red to blue after you're through with them. Also, funny thing about that grainy filter; turns out there's an option to turn it off in the graphics settings. Skippy and I had a good laugh over that before we started recording. And yes, the Screaming Eagle is just amazing and is now one of my favorite tools in this game.
